Specifically in areas with slopes, preserving wall surfaces are crucial for minimizing dirt disintegration and runoff. By implemented sophisticated water drainage systems with meticulously thought-out weep holes, crushed rock backfill, and drain pipelines, they handle to achieve this. By allowing additional water to escape from behind the wall surface, weep openings lower hydrostatic pressure and stop water build-up, which can threaten the wall surface's framework.

Cross-laminated lumber (CLT) and glue-laminated wood (glulam) are fire examined to meet building regulations needs. Though the outdoors timber may char, the staying wood inside keeps its architectural honesty. These products can stand up to fire for a number of hours, giving passengers time to leave.
